The Quillmark analyzer compares every build of the Tanglewood service against a committed baseline file, `baseline.qmk`, which suppresses known legacy findings. If a build fails provenance checks, first confirm the baseline was regenerated by the pipeline itself and not hand-edited; manual edits invalidate the signature and block promotion. On-call engineers should never force-push a new baseline without a recorded justification. Each regenerated baseline is stamped with the token recorded immediately below.

build token for tajeg-bajep: htk14_409ba9df6b8acb

**Memo — Pricing of the Bramblewick Line**

Welcome aboard! Quick primer before your first pricing review: the Bramblewick kitchenware line has always been priced a notch below Fernhollow's comparable range, and customers expect that gap. Marta in merchandising has the elasticity figures; they're rougher than she'll admit. Don't touch the starter-set price without checking bundle margins first. Everything else has wiggle room. The direction we're leaning is captured in the note below.

board note of kawip-yajof: The renewal with Zorixox Group closes at $10 million a year, 15 percent below the last contract. Project Druix slips by a full year because of the tooling delay.

Visitor Policy — Door Sensor Recall Notice. Team assistants should be aware that the Ostrel-fitted proximity sensors on the east atrium doors at Fennel Court have been recalled by the installer and will be replaced over the next three weeks. During this period, those doors will not open automatically for visitor badges. Please escort visitors through the main lobby instead, and allow extra time for group arrivals. Until the replacement is complete, use the interim override code below at the east atrium keypad.

turnstile pass: bdg-YEOZLM-79341408